Nighthawk and his army of imaginary figures charged towards the skyrocketing figure of man now more closely resembling a dragon.

Swords shattered as they hit the repitilian like skin. Bodies flew in the air as the man swept his hand along the floor. Cries rung through the air as fire lit dozens on fire.

What started off as a battle of dozens versus one returned to a battle between Nighthawk and his one true demon, doubt.

"That was a fun distraction... you were on the crust of realizing your true potential, but just remember all powerful?!" The strange dragon-man let off a chuckle that sounded more like a roar.

Nighthawk thought about mustering his army again, but there was something he was missing. Some essential fact about this place that drove him nuts.

His eyes raced around the room. The room has been an inside peak into his mind offering both him and his opponent some insight. There was nothing that gave him that next great idea. Nothing that showed him the light.

Then, out of no where a mirror appeared in front of him. In other circumstances, he would have found this strange and out of place. Here, he decided to walk up to the mirror and stare deeply at the reflection that it cast.

He saw... not himself as he was... nor this new form of him... he was uncertain if he actually "saw" himself as a visual. He appeared to be formed of sound... more specifically soundwave. This mirror... or whatever it was tried to hint at something he could not figure out.

"If you are quite done admiring your handsome new armour, would you like to die now?"

Nighthawk had forgotten about the challenge that laid before him. The mirror offered him little insight on how to defeat him, and as far as he could tell none of his army had done any damage to him. Was he really invincible?

Then a thought flashed swiftly through Nighthawk's mind... so ludicrous in its undertone that it just had to work. So Nighthawk focused all of his mental energies into the sword he now held outwardly.

Then he slashed across three times sending a beam of light at the demon man. Nighthawk heard no screams of pain so he was frightened that his plan had failed, but when he opened his eyes expecting the worst, he saw the demon clutching vital parts of his body.

"You son of a... I see you figured out the one piece that was missing before. Yes, I might as well spill the beans... you know what on second thoughts maybe it was complete and utter luck!"

"You think so?" Nighthawk rushed forward and started to pummel his foe. This time he could feel each punch land decisively and he could see the demon's eyes begin to swell. The plan had worked.

"It was a great idea from the start; you knew once you were inside my head that you could manipulate my thoughts more readily. It dawned on me that I could never hurt you because I BELIEVED I could never hurt you which made you invincible in my mind, but once I got rid of that blockade, it was open season."

"You win this round, but as they say the war is far from over." The strange man vanished, but now Nighthawk found that his mind was closing in on him.

"You see the mind is a terrible thing to waste and the space is even more valuable. Have fun!" An evil laugh echoed through the thinning chamber.
